以下是您所需的内容:腾讯区块链:构建游戏的
随着区块链技术的迅猛发展,越来越多的行业开始将其应用于实际场景中。腾讯作为中国最大的互联网企业之一,其在区块链领域的探索与实践正在不断深入,尤其是在游戏开发领域。本文将深入探讨腾讯如何利用区块链技术开发游戏,具体分为几个方面:区块链技术在游戏中的应用,腾讯的区块链游戏实例,如何开发区块链游戏的步骤,以及区块链游戏的未来发展趋势。同时,我们还会回答关于区块链游戏的一些常见问题。
区块链技术在游戏中的应用
区块链技术在游戏中的应用主要体现在几个方面,包括数字资产的确权、透明度提升、玩家间的交易和数据共享。首先,**区块链技术**可以为游戏中的虚拟物品和角色提供真正的所有权。通过将游戏物品的所有权上链,玩家可以真正拥有他们的游戏资产,而不是仅仅租用这些资产。
其次,区块链确保了游戏数据的透明与安全。因为所有交易和资产变更都会被记录在区块链上,任何人都可以随时查阅,这大大减少了游戏作弊的可能性。玩家之间的交易也可以通过智能合约自动执行,省去了中介的繁杂流程。此外,区块链还允许玩家在不同的游戏之间转移和交易虚拟资产,从而创造出更为丰富多元的游戏生态。
腾讯的区块链游戏实例
腾讯已经在多个项目中引入了**区块链技术**,例如其推出的“数字藏品”功能,实际上就是通过区块链技术将游戏内的独特物品或角色数字化,以非同质化代币(NFT)的形式发行。玩家可以通过购买、出售、交易这些数字藏品,得到更高的参与感和成就感。
2021年,腾讯与一些著名游戏开发工作室合作,推出了一些基于区块链的游戏项目。其中,“光明纪元”就是腾讯对区块链技术进行应用的一个案例。玩家在游戏中可以通过完成任务获得数字资产,而这些数字资产能够在区块链上流转,极大提升了稀缺性的价值。
如何开发区块链游戏的步骤
开发**区块链游戏**的过程可以分为以下几个步骤:
- 确定游戏概念:在开始开发之前,开发者需要首先明确游戏的核心玩法和主题。是否需要NFT的引入?游戏的经济系统如何设计?这是开发的第一步。
- 选择区块链平台:根据游戏需求,选择合适的**区块链平台**。目前比较常用的平台有以太坊、波卡、EOS等,每个平台都有其特点和适用场景。
- 设计智能合约:智能合约是区块链游戏的核心,通过编写合约代码确保游戏规则的自动执行,确保如交易、物品生成等环节的透明和安全。
- 前端和后端的开发:在区块链的后端进行数据的处理与存储,同时前端需要实现用户的交互体验,要确保数据和用户体验的流畅。
- 测试和上线:在完成游戏开发后,必须进行严格的测试,确保所有智能合约的安全性,最终将游戏上线并进行推广。
区块链游戏的未来发展趋势
展望未来,**区块链游戏**将迎来更广泛的应用场景和创造力。首先,随着技术的发展,区块链的性能和用户体验将不断改善,预计将有更多玩家参与其中。此外,跨游戏的资产互通将成为可能,玩家可以在多个游戏中使用和交易他们的数字资产,增强了玩家对于游戏的粘性。
其次,随着NFT市场的成熟,数字资产将会成为更重要的投资品。很多玩家愿意投入更多资源去购得稀有的游戏资产,这将刺激整个游戏生态的繁荣。区块链游戏还能够与现实经济相结合,玩家的游戏体验将更加丰富多彩。
相关问题解答
1. 什么是区块链游戏?
区块链游戏是指使用区块链技术进行开发的游戏,它的特点在于使用区块链的去中心化、公开透明、不可篡改等特性。这意味着在这些游戏中玩家可以真正拥有他们的虚拟物品或资产、实现玩家之间的自由交易。
在传统的游戏中,玩家的资产其实是开发商控制的,随时可以被删除或修改,玩家的经济利益并不完全由自己掌控。而在**区块链游戏**中,每个虚拟资产都可以以非同质化代币(NFT)的形式被确权,玩家可以真正拥有这些资产,并自由交易。比如,某款游戏中的稀有角色可以通过区块链技术被赋予唯一性和所有权。
2. 区块链游戏的市场前景如何?
区块链游戏的市场前景被很多行业观察者视为广阔的。随着越来越多的玩家关注数字资产和NFT,市场需求强烈。此外,区块链技术日渐成熟,带来的高安全性和去中心化的特点使得玩家对这种新型游戏模式产生了极大的兴趣。
许多著名游戏厂商已开始布局区块链领域,利用其灵活的经济体系和玩家间的交易,让玩家在享受游戏乐趣的同时,还能作为投资者获得收益。业内专家预测,未来几年内,区块链游戏将取得显著增长,甚至可能会改写传统游戏行业的格局。
3. 开发区块链游戏需要哪些技术?
开发**区块链游戏**需要掌握多种技术,其中包括但不限于:
- **区块链技术**:了解区块链的基本概念,包括去中心化、共识机制、智能合约等。
- **编程语言**:如Solidity、Rust等,用于编写智能合约和链上逻辑。
- **前端开发技术**:如HTML、CSS、JavaScript,确保游戏用户接口友好。
- **游戏开发引擎**:熟练使用Unity3D、Unreal Engine等引擎编写游戏逻辑、3D建模等。
- **数据库处理**:了解区块链数据库与传统数据库的区别,数据处理。
掌握这些技术意味着开发者不仅要有坚实的程序编写能力,还需具备游戏设计的逻辑思维,才能开发出既好玩又能充分利用区块链特性的游戏。
4. 区块链游戏是否安全?
安全性是区块链游戏非常重要的一环。由于很多**区块链游戏**利用智能合约来处理交易和资产变动,这就要求智能合约的安全性非常高。智能合约一旦编写并部署到区块链上,就无法被轻易修改,因此在编写阶段必须仔细测试,确保没有漏洞。
此外,用户在进行交易时也需要注意保护自己的钱包和个人私钥,确保不被黑客攻击。虽然区块链天生具有透明性和去中心化的特性,但如果用户自身的安全措施不到位,仍 prone to risks.
5. 玩家如何在区块链游戏中获利?
玩家在区块链游戏中主要可以通过以下几种方式来获利:
- **交易虚拟物品**:通过完成任务或参与活动获得的虚拟物品可以在市场上出售,获取收益。
- **投资NFT**:稀有的NFT资产通常具备较高的升值潜力,玩家可以通过低价购入,在市场上涨时出售获取利润。
- **参与流动性挖矿**:某些区块链游戏允许玩家通过锁定资产参与流动性挖矿,赚取额外收益。
- **游戏内的经济活动**:一些**区块链游戏**设置了完整的经济体系,玩家可以通过参与这些活动获取收入,从而实现盈利。
总之,随着技术的不断发展和市场的逐渐成熟,玩家能够通过**区块链游戏**实现多种收益,开启新的娱乐与投资方式。
通过这篇文章,我们了解了腾讯如何利用区块链技术进行游戏开发的方方面面,也探讨了相关问题的解答。总的来了说,腾讯区块链的探索不仅是对游戏开发的一次技术革新,更是对整个数字经济模型的一次深刻反思。